Jefferson Elementary is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Compton, Los Angeles County. The school has 705 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Emily Dominguez. It is part of the Compton Unified school district. It serves grades Kโ8 in a suburban setting. The school employs 26.7 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 26.4:1.

By race and ethnicity, the student body is 95% Hispanic or Latino, 3.3% Black or African American and <1% Two or more races.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| Hispanic or Latino | 669 | 95% |
| Black or African American | 23 | 3.3% |
| Two or more races | 5 | <1% |
| White | 4 | <1% |
|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ander | 3 | <1% |
| Asian | 1 | <1%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
476 of the school's 705 students (68%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Jefferson Elementary is located in a suburban setting (NCES locale: Suburb, Large). Virtual instruction: Supplemental Virtual. The school runs a schoolwide Title I program, which provides federal funding to support students from low-income families.
Jefferson Elementary is one of 36 schools in Compton Unified, based in Compton, California. The district serves 16,436 students district-wide and employs 720 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 705 students, Jefferson Elementary is larger than the district average of about 457 students per school.
